One mechanism of DNA damage is deamination of the DNA-base cytosine, replacing it with a uracil nucleotide on the DNA strand. Fortunately, your system has a way to fix this through base excision repair, in which the first step uses hydrolysis of the sugar to remove the uracil attached (see below), allowing for later repair. Provide two reasons why this reaction can proceed via an SN1 mechanism? Use any structures necessary to support your answer.
